Skill vs. Luck: The Games of Chance
In the realm of casinos, the distinction between skill and luck varies significantly between different games. For instance, in poker, players compete against one another, and while luck plays a role in the cards dealt, skillful players can leverage their knowledge and strategy to influence the outcome over time. This creates a unique environment where the best players often rise to the top, suggesting that skill can significantly mitigate the randomness introduced by luck.
Conversely, in games like slots and roulette, the element of luck is far more pronounced. The outcomes are completely random, and players have no control over the results. In these cases, the idea of luck predominates, with players placing bets based on hunches or superstitions rather than any strategic advantage. Understanding the nature of the game being played is crucial for players to set realistic expectations for their chances of winning.


This distinction is vital for anyone looking to gamble responsibly. Players should recognize that while playing games based purely on luck can be entertaining, it’s essential to approach these games with the understanding that the house always holds an advantage. This awareness can help maintain a balanced approach to gambling, combining enjoyment with a responsible mindset, ensuring that the thrill of chance doesn’t overshadow the realities of the odds.
The Role of Superstitions in Gambling
Superstitions are prevalent among gamblers and often closely tied to the concept of luck. From specific rituals to the belief in lucky charms, these practices can significantly impact a player’s perceived success. Some players have particular routines they follow before or during play, such as wearing a favorite shirt or performing a specific action at a gaming table, all in the hope of attracting good fortune. These behaviors might seem irrational, yet they can provide psychological comfort and boost confidence.
Interestingly, studies suggest that these superstitions can affect actual outcomes, albeit indirectly. When players feel lucky due to their superstitious beliefs, they may engage more heavily in the game, perhaps placing larger bets or taking more risks. This heightened involvement can lead to either significant wins or losses, reinforcing the cycle of belief in luck while obscuring the underlying mathematical probabilities at play. The emotional state of the player can heavily influence their gambling decisions, leaving them vulnerable to the whims of chance.
Ultimately, understanding the impact of superstitions in gambling helps shed light on the human experience within casinos. While luck does play a role in games of chance, the psychological effects of belief systems and rituals can either enhance the gambler’s experience or cloud their judgment. Recognizing these influences can help players make more informed decisions, whether they choose to embrace their superstitions or discard them in favor of a more analytical approach to gambling.
Luck and Gambling Strategies
The interplay between luck and gambling strategies raises the question of whether one can truly influence their outcomes through careful planning. Many seasoned gamblers advocate for systems that aim to maximize wins and minimize losses. Strategies can range from bankroll management to betting systems designed to capitalize on winning streaks or cut losses during downturns. However, the effectiveness of such strategies often relies heavily on the element of luck, making their success unpredictable.


The concept of variance also comes into play in this discussion. Variance refers to the fluctuations in outcomes that can occur over time, primarily due to luck. Even the most strategic player can experience long stretches of bad luck, leading to significant losses despite their careful planning. This unpredictability reinforces the notion that while strategies can indeed improve a player’s chances of winning, they cannot eliminate the role of luck entirely.
Thus, combining luck with a well-thought-out strategy can yield better results in the long run. Players should aim to develop skills in assessing odds and probabilities while remaining aware that luck will always be an unpredictable factor. Balancing this duality can create a more enjoyable and potentially profitable gambling experience, fostering a mindset that embraces both the thrill of luck and the discipline of strategy.
